Explain the use of transformer for distribution of power over long distances.

Text Solution

Verified by Experts

Transformer can be used for the large scale transmission and distribution of electric energy over long distances.
The voltage output of the generator is stepped up so that current is reduced and the `I^(2) R` loss is cut down.
It is then transmitted over long distances to an area sub-station near the consumers.
There the voltage is stepped down. It is further stepped down at distributing sub-station and utility poles beofre a power supply of 240V reaches our homes.
